Output 64ba052e1e07ac0a91441cfc5e60c7348be2f6e43c539e9c40afbd2287aa2aff:0

value
22450476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cffbc8cc5df944c9811cbcbeb9669fbd3bec24 OP_EQUAL
address
MCiQXMX1CRKMe3PZuJAKv2hbwdXeXczW1q
transaction
64ba052e1e07ac0a91441cfc5e60c7348be2f6e43c539e9c40afbd2287aa2aff
spent
true